Pathway 1 Polytechnic Foundation Prog (PFP) N (A) students
Pathway 1: Polytechnic Foundation Prog (PFP) Top 10% of cohort ELMAB3 (English Math Best 3 subjects) aggregate of 11 points or less (excluding CCA bonus points) and meet subject-specific Minimum Entry Requirements (Group 1 courses) Min EL < or = 3 and Math < or = 3 Best 3 < or = 3 (Group 2 courses) Min EL < or = 2 and Math < or = 3 Best 3 < = 3
Pathway 1: Polytechnic Foundation Prog (PFP) For details on the various PFP courses offered and their specific subject score requirements, visit https://pfp.polytechnic.edu.sg/pfp/pfp_eligibility 4NA students who have sat for a mix of GCE O Level and N Level subjects can also apply for PFP. Applicants for PFP will attend 5NA until confirmation of posting is announced.
Pathway 1: Polytechnic Foundation Prog (PFP) Eligible 4NA students will be invited to apply for the PFP in January 2018 on the day of the release of the 2017 GCE O Level Exams results. Eligible students will receive a copy of Form P inviting them to apply for the PFP. Being eligible to apply for the PFP does not guarantee a successful placement into a PFP course.
Pathway 1: Polytechnic Foundation Prog (PFP) Successful applicants will be offered a provisional place in the diploma course you have applied for, and will be posted to the corresponding PFP for that course. Students who have accepted their PFP offers will have to attend Sec 5 until the LAST FRIDAY of January 2018. The PFP will begin in April 2018.
Pathway 2 Direct-Entry-Scheme to Polytechnic Prog (DPP) N (A) students
Pathway 2: Direct-Entry-Scheme to Polytechnic Prog (DPP) 11-30% of cohort ELMAB3 aggregate of 19 points or less (excluding CCA bonus points) and meet subject-specific Minimum Entry Requirements Min grade of 4 in both EL and Math and grade 5 for Best 3 subjects for Applied Sciences, Engineering & Info-Comm Technology Min grade of 3 (EL) and 4 (Math) and grade 5 for Best 3 subjects for Business & Services
Pathway 2: Direct-Entry-Scheme to Polytechnic Prog (DPP) For students who are only interested in the DPP: Applications for DPP can be submitted online via the ITE application portal. (http://www.ite.edu.sg) You should apply from Monday, 18 December 2017 at 2:30 pm to Thursday, 21 December 2017 at 5:00 pm.
Pathway 2: Direct-Entry-Scheme to Polytechnic Prog (DPP) For students who are only interested in the DPP: The DPP posting results will be published on the ITE website and successful applicants have 6 days to accept the offer. More information can be found in the ITE Admission Booklet.
Pathway 2: Direct-Entry-Scheme to Polytechnic Prog (DPP) For students who are only interested in the DPP: Students who have accepted their DPP offer in December should not continue with Sec 5. They will graduate from 4N and start the 10- week DPP preparatory programme at ITE on 8 January 2018.
Pathway 2: Direct-Entry-Scheme to Polytechnic Prog (DPP) For students who are only interested in the DPP: Students who do not have a confirmed place in the DPP should report to school on Tuesday, 2 January 2018 for Secondary 5.
Pathway 2: Direct-Entry-Scheme to Polytechnic Prog (DPP) For students who are interested in BOTH the PFP and DPP, may choose either of the following: Alternatively, students may progress to Sec 5N first. Upon the release of the GCE O Level result in January 2018, eligible students may then apply for the PFP and DPP concurrently. If their application to either the PFP or DPP is successful, they will withdraw from Sec 5N by the end of January 2018.
Pathway 3 Sec 5NA to take O-Levels
Pathway 3: Sec 5NA to take O-Levels A total of 19 points or less for EL, Math and 3 other subjects (ELMAB3) in the GCE N(A)-Level Exam. At least an N-level grade 5 for all subjects used in the computation of ELMAB3. Collect the Application Form to 5N from your Form Teacher when you collect your Result Slip. Submit the Application Form to 5N and collect the 5N booklist by Friday, 22 December, 12:00 pm at the General Office.

Not Eligible for PFP, DPP and Sec 5NA
Not Eligible for PFP, DPP and Sec 5NA Progression to ITE to study Nitec courses, which leads to Higher Nitec course. Students with at least 3 GCE N Level passes but did not pass Math or Science may opt to take a Math Qualifying Test at the ITE Customer Visitor Centres during the application period. If they pass the MQT, they will be eligible to apply for more Nitec courses. More information https://www.ite.edu.sg/admission/ft/mqt.html 30
Not Eligible for PFP, DPP and Sec 5NA Retention at Sec 4NA ELMAB3 21, or ELB3 14, or MAB3 14; and < 20 years of age as at 1 January 2018; and Sat for GCE N(A)-Level Exam only once previously 31

Sec 4 Normal Technical
Secondary 4 Normal Technical For progression to ITE: 2-year Nitec course 3-year Extended Nitec Foundation Programme (e-nfp) for students with 0 or 1 N Level pass
Secondary 4 Normal Technical 4NT students with 0 or 1 N(T) Level subject pass will be given the option to enroll in the enhanced Nitec Foundation Programme (e-nfp). The e-nfp will help these students to build the necessary literacy and numeracy foundations that will enable them to successfully complete their Nitec courses.
Secondary 4 Normal Technical Some Nitec courses require shortlisted applicants to attend an interview on Tuesday, 26 December 2017 or Wednesday, 27 December 2017. These courses are highlighted in the Admission Booklet.
